Resilience4j circuit breaker used with reactive Flux never changes to OPEN on errors


I am evaluating resilience4j to include it in our reactive APIs, so far I am using mock Fluxes.

The service below always fails as I want to test if the circuit OPENs on multiple errors:

@Service
class GamesRepositoryImpl : GamesRepository {

    override fun findAll(): Flux<Game> {
        return if (Math.random() <= 1.0) {
            Flux.error(RuntimeException("fail"))
        } else {
            Flux.just(
                    Game("The Secret of Monkey Island"),
                    Game("Loom"),
                    Game("Maniac Mansion"),
                    Game("Day of the Tentacle")).log()
        }
    }
}

This is the handler that uses the repository, printing the state of the circuit:

@Component
class ApiHandlers(private val gamesRepository: GamesRepository) {

    var circuitBreaker : CircuitBreaker = CircuitBreaker.ofDefaults("gamesCircuitBreaker")

    fun getGames(serverRequest: ServerRequest) : Mono<ServerResponse> {
        println("*********${circuitBreaker.state}")
        return ok().body(gamesRepository.findAll().transform(CircuitBreakerOperator.of(circuitBreaker)), Game::class.java)
    }
}

I invoke the API endpoint many times, always getting this stacktrace:

*********CLOSED

As you see the circuit is always CLOSED. I don't know if it has anything to do but notice this message No Consumers: Event ERROR not published.

Why isn't this working?



Solution

  • The problem was the default ringBufferSizeInClosedState which is 100 requests and I never made so many manual requests.

    I setup my own CircuitBreakerConfig for my tests and now the circuit opens right away:

    val circuitBreakerConfig : CircuitBreakerConfig = CircuitBreakerConfig.custom()
            .failureRateThreshold(50f)
            .waitDurationInOpenState(Duration.ofMillis(10000))
            .ringBufferSizeInHalfOpenState(5)
            .ringBufferSizeInClosedState(5)
            .build()
    var circuitBreaker: CircuitBreaker = CircuitBreaker.of("gamesCircuitBreaker", circuitBreakerConfig)
